Subject: Re: [PATCH] sched: address a potential NULL pointer dereference in the GRED scheduler.

Hello:

This patch was applied to netdev/net.git (main)
by Jakub Kicinski <kuba@kernel.org>:

On Wed,  5 Mar 2025 23:44:10 +0800 you wrote:
> If kzalloc in gred_init returns a NULL pointer, the code follows the
> error handling path, invoking gred_destroy. This, in turn, calls
> gred_offload, where memset could receive a NULL pointer as input,
> potentially leading to a kernel crash.
